On Wed, 01 Jun 2005 00:13:06 -0500, Harry Putnam wrote:

> I've now created a package.provided file in two locations to be sure.
> 
> /etc/portage/profile/package.provided

This is correct.

> /etc/make.profile/package.provided (as referenced in `man portage')

This is wrong. This should be a symlink to your profile in /usr/portage.
removing the link could cause all sorts of problems.

> 
> The file contains:
>   dev-utils/cvs-1.12.11
>   app-editors/emacs-cvs-22.0.50.1
> 
> However I still see the same output from emerge.
> It still wants to install emacs-21.. as dependancy for emacs-w3m, and
> cvs-1.11.. as dependancy for emacs-cvs.

You need to put the packages that portage wants to install in this file.
If emacs-w3m specifically wants emacs, not emacs-cvs, adding emacs-cvs to
package.provided will make no difference.
